Direct Evidence for a Phenylalanine Site in the Regulatory Domain of Phenylalanine Hydroxylase
The hydroxylation of phenylalanine to tyrosine by the liver enzyme phenylalanine hydroxylase is regulated by the level of phenylalanine.
